The present issue of the Journal is compiled with a few miscellaneous papers to back up an invited paper on the Northern Shrimp on Flemish Cap. For the invited paper (*), the Scientific Council requested D. G. Parsons (Canada) to consolidate information presented to the Scientific Council during 1993-95 on biology of the northern shrimp (Pandalus borealis), along with aspects of the commerical fishery and by-catch and the oceanography of the Flemish Cap area. This topic has been of special interest since a large commercial fishery for shrimp developed on the Flemish Cap in the spring of 1993.
